what are the directive principles of state policy and why we can not file case on a state if it does not follow it​

Answer:

The Constitution lays down certain Directive Principles of State Policy, which though not justiciable, are 'fundamental in governance of the country', and it is the duty of the State to apply these principles in making laws.
